How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Smithdale?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Smithdale Studio Apartments | $575 | $575 | $575 |
Smithdale 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,139 | $550 | $1,988 |
Smithdale 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,268 | $700 | $2,238 |
Smithdale 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,549 | $900 | $2,668 |
Smithdale 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,000 | $1,000 | $1,000 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Smithdale
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Smithdale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Smithdale ranges from $550 to $1,988 with an average monthly rent of $1,139.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Smithdale c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Smithdale range from $700 to $2,238.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,268.
How expensive are Smithdale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 22 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Smithdale on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$900 to $2,668 - averaging $1,549 for the location.
